Course description
In addition to learning the fundamentals of photocatalyst which is one of environmental materials, we will deepen our understanding of photocatalyst which has been practically applied or applied widely from environmental purification to energy generation from the viewpoint of photochemistry, catalytic chemistry, electrochemistry and others.
Expected Learning
1. Explain the principle of photocatalyst.
2. Explain environmental purification (air purification, water purification, etc.) using photocatalyst.
3. Explain artificial photosynthesis (water splitting, carbon dioxide utilization) using photocatalyst.

Course schedule
1. Visible-light driven photocatalysts
2. Enhancement of photocatalytic activity
3. Application of photocatalysts for space living
4. Application of photocatalysts for biology
5. Hydrogen production by water decomposition photocatalyst (Solar Hydrogen)
6. Recycling carbon dioxide by photocatalyst
7. Latest trend of photocatalyst research
8. Summary and final exam
